以素花党参为试材,采用田间试验法,研究了控制地上部生长对党参光合特性及产质量的影响。结果表明:党参进入初花期,茎蔓长度控制在10cm左右,党参叶片光合速率最强,为11.82CO2μmol·m-2·s-1;块根平均鲜根直径最大,为1.74cm;单根鲜样质量、单根干样质量最大,分别为28.50、7.13g;3m2鲜根和干根产量最高,分别为4 845.0、1 212.1g,667m2产值13 890元,块根品质符合国家药典要求。
